在Flutter中,可以使用Column和Row来对齐多个ButtonBars,使单选按钮一个位于另一个的下方。
首先,创建一个Column,将多个ButtonBar放在其中。Column是一个垂直方向的布局组件,可以将子组件按照垂直方向依次排列。
然后,在Column中,使用Row来放置每个ButtonBar。Row是一个水平方向的布局组件,可以将子组件按照水平方向依次排列。
下面是一个示例代码:
Column(
children: [
Row(
children: [
ButtonBar(
children: [
// 第一个ButtonBar的按钮
],
),
],
),
Row(
children: [
ButtonBar(
children: [
// 第二个ButtonBar的按钮
],
),
],
),
],
)
在示例代码中,我们创建了一个Column,并在其中放置了两个Row。每个Row中都有一个ButtonBar,你可以在ButtonBar中添加需要的按钮。
这样,多个ButtonBars就会按照垂直方向依次排列,使单选按钮一个位于另一个的下方。
关于Flutter的更多信息,你可以参考腾讯云的Flutter产品介绍页面:Flutter产品介绍
领取专属 10元无门槛券
手把手带您无忧上云